HOW-TO: dashboard light dimmer removal.
Here's a little mini how to. To get the dimmer for the dashboard lights out, you have to pull the knob off from the front by using a screw-driver or something under the knob. I was hesitant to do this because I didn't want to scratch the plastic, but you probably won't get it off with just your hands, because the knob has little snaps underneath to catch the shaft. The shaft has a square tip on it, not a traditional D shape. I used a screwdriver without even putting tape on it or anything, and it popped out without damage. After that there is a nut that holds the dimmer mechanism in. Just remove that and the dimmer should drop out from behind. I did this with the dashboard out of the car, so getting to it, is up to you.
